Strategic Value of Vacuum Insulation Panels (VIP) in Low-Carbon Architecture

In an era defined by aggressive decarbonization mandates and stringent energy performance regulations, the global construction industry faces a critical challenge: achieving superior building envelope R-values while minimizing structural weight and spatial footprints. Conventional insulating materials—such as expanded polystyrene (EPS), extruded polystyrene (XPS), and mineral wool—require significant structural thickness to achieve compliance with modernized code directives like the EU’s Energy Performance of Buildings Directive (EPBD) and ASHRAE 90.1.

Vacuum Insulation Panels (VIPs) represent the pinnacle of material science in thermal barriers, leveraging a partial vacuum core to virtually eliminate gas conduction. This mechanism yields a design thermal conductivity ($\lambda$) as low as 0.0035 W/(m·K) to 0.005 W/(m·K)—up to ten times more efficient than standard polyurethane or mineral wool systems. Incorporating customized VIP panels into building designs allows architects to achieve net-zero building envelopes without compromising floor area space.

Understanding Core Matrix Chemistry: Fumed Silica vs. Fiberglass

The selection of VIP core chemistry directly dictates the long-term performance, durability, and fire safety of the building insulation assembly. Generally, manufacturers categorize cores into two primary technological families:

Core Material Type Typical Thermal Conductivity (Initial) Typical Thermal Conductivity (25-Yr Aged) Fire Performance Rating Typical Construction Application
Fumed Silica (Nano-porous) 0.0040 W/(m·K) 0.0060 - 0.0070 W/(m·K) Class A1 / A2 Non-combustible Architectural Walls, Roofs, Balconies, Floor Slabs
Fiberglass Core 0.0018 W/(m·K) 0.0080 - 0.0120 W/(m·K) B1 / B2 Combustible Envelope Refrigeration, Cold Box Enclosures, Secondary Layers
PU Foam Core Hybrid 0.0070 W/(m·K) 0.0150 W/(m·K) Class B2 / B3 Cold Chain Containers, Mobile Refrigerated units

Global Procurement Demands for Construction Projects

Procuring high-performance vacuum insulation panels requires balancing initial capital expenditure (CAPEX) with long-term operational savings. Major procurement teams across North America, Europe, and Asia-Pacific utilize key metrics to validate suppliers. These requirements include:

  • E-E-A-T Verified Performance Records: Procurement executives require manufacturers to supply third-party validation (e.g., FIW Munich, ETA approvals, and ASTM standard certifications) rather than Relying solely on internal claims.
  • Service Life & Aging Coefficients: Because VIPs rely on high levels of vacuum, the degradation over 25 to 50 years must be modeled. Fumed silica cores are preferred for architectural projects due to their larger pore structures, which resist aging even if trace amounts of water vapor or air migrate through the barrier films.
  • Structural Durability and Mechanical Protection: Because VIPs cannot be cut, drilled, or trimmed on-site, suppliers must deliver exact, custom-dimensioned panels complete with protective exterior layers (such as EPS, XPS, or high-density rubber boards) to prevent accidental punctures during installation.

Macro Industry Solutions: Integrated Envelope Retrofits

A key trend in energy retrofitting is the development of *Integrated Façade Systems*. In cities like London, Paris, and Frankfurt, historic preservation laws forbid modifying building exterior dimensions. VIP panels solve this by integrating directly behind thin architectural renders, preserving historical façades while meeting current thermal building codes.

Q1: What is the expected service life of fumed silica VIP panels in building envelopes?
A1: Properly installed fumed silica vacuum insulation panels are designed to perform for over 50 years. Unlike fiberglass cores, fumed silica's nanoporous structure keeps thermal conductivity low (0.006 to 0.008 W/(m·K)) even with minor vacuum loss over time.
Q2: Can VIP panels be cut or resized on the construction site?
A2: No, VIP panels cannot be cut, drilled, or altered on-site. Damaging the barrier foil releases the internal vacuum, causing the thermal conductivity to rise to around 0.020 W/(m·K). All panels must be manufactured to the exact dimensions specified in the construction drawings.
Q3: How do VIP panels handle thermal bridging at joints?
A3: Thermal bridging is managed using multi-layer staggered joint layouts or by sealing joints with high-performance PU foam tape. We also offer composite panels pre-laminated with EPS or XPS edges, which can be trimmed on-site for a precise fit.
Q4: What fire ratings do Zerothermo VIP panels achieve?
A4: Our fumed silica core vacuum panels use non-combustible core materials that meet Class A1/A2 fire safety ratings. This makes them suitable for use in high-rise buildings and fire-rated assemblies.
